Abstract
Alternative tool wear compensation modules employing drawbar actuated tool position adjustment or electrically activated solid-state prime mover adjustment including means for physically sensing and verifying the extent of adjustment without awaiting the gaging of successive work piece dimensions following compensation adjustment. In one embodiment, a piezoelectric stack is employed with a flexure unit mounted tool to produce adjustment deflection through controlled voltage applied to the piezoelectric stack.
